I have just quickly put together a Neo Soul type track using the Ableton Live DAW.
Firstly I played a basic drum pattern through my KORG keyboard and inputted it as Audio. Even as Audio I am able to quantize it through Ableton live by right clicking and selecting Quantize.
Next I played some Rhodes as Audio and MIDI at the same time, I did this so I could trigger the chord display software on the screen. The chords are as follows.
Ebmin7th, Emaj7th, Abmin9th, Bbmin9th
Ebmin7th, Emaj7th, Abmin9th, Fmin7th
I then put in a synth melody and used my ears as a guide rather than working out the key in theory.
The bass line basically follows the root key of the chords
